PTL Power Supply | ||||||||||||||||||||||||||
with resistive loads ��nd inductive loads as Test Power Supply for testing the breaking capacity ��nd the behaviour during normal use of switches resp. of plugs or socket-outlets for household ��nd similar purpose with resistive-load rated currents up to 16 A, for tests with alternating voltages, | ||||||||||||||||||||||||||
according to | IEC 60669-1 | :2007-01 § 18 ��nd § 19.1, | ||||||||||||||||||||||||
IEC 60884-1 | 2006-07 § 20 ��nd § 21, | |||||||||||||||||||||||||
however not for tests with direct current ��nd with direct voltage. | ||||||||||||||||||||||||||
Information N 03 | ![]() | |||||||||||||||||||||||||
Fundamental design | ||||||||||||||||||||||||||
A power supply consists of the power unit which provides the adjustable test voltage, as well as the resistive load units ��nd the inductive load units. | ||||||||||||||||||||||||||
Operation as agreed | ||||||||||||||||||||||||||
The power supply is primarily designed for | ||||||||||||||||||||||||||
�� | testing the breaking capacity and | |||||||||||||||||||||||||
�� | testing the behaviour during normal use | |||||||||||||||||||||||||
for operation together with PTL Actuating Units of the series F 55. For this, both components are connected by means of a connecting lead with multiple connector. By this a reciprocal cut off of the components is ensured, in normal test duty as well as in case of fault, caused by the specimen or by one of the components. | ||||||||||||||||||||||||||
It is possible to operate the specimen manually or to connect an other than a PTL Actuating Unit, but then, a cut off of the test voltage at the specimen is not ensured, ��nd thus safety of staff is endangered. | ||||||||||||||||||||||||||
Further employment | ||||||||||||||||||||||||||
Further possible applications may be considered. For example checking electric lines ��nd fuses is possible. Or an other than a PTL Actuating Unit can be connected. | ||||||||||||||||||||||||||
The resistive ��nd the inductive load units are floating. Therefore, they can be employed arbitrarily ��nd also independently of the main transformer. | ||||||||||||||||||||||||||
